What is the difference between 3rd person limited and 3rd person omniscient?

Omniscient: a narrator knows and reveals the inner thoughts and feelings of multiple characters and events beyond any single character's perspective

Limited:Third-person limited focuses on one character's perspective, using "he/she/they," revealing only their thoughts and feelings while describing external actions
